Throughout the ABAP system, implicit enhancement options are available at following pre-defined places:
To view all the implicit options available in a source code, choose ‘Edit -> Enhancement Operations -> Show
Implicit Enhancement Options’ from the editor.
- At the end of all the programs (Includes, Reports, Function pool, Module pool, etc.), after the last statement.
- At the beginning and end of a procedure(FORM,FUNCTION,METHOD)
- At the end of a PUBLIC-, PROTECTED-, PRIVATE-SECTION of a class.
- At the end of the implementation part of a class (before the ENDCLASS, which belongs to CLASS...IMPLEMENTATION)
- At the end of a structure definition (before TYPES END OF, DATA END OF, CONSTANTS END OF, and STATICS END OF).
- At the end of the CHANGING-, IMPORTING-, EXPORTING-parameter list of a method. These enhancement options are located in the middle of a statement.
To view all the implicit options available in a source code, choose ‘Edit -> Enhancement Operations -> Show
Implicit Enhancement Options’ from the editor.
The black arrow highlighted indicates the implicit point available.
Just position the cursor on any of these implicit points and choose ‘Create Enhancement’ from the menu to implement it.
Just position the cursor on any of these implicit points and choose ‘Create Enhancement’ from the menu to implement it.